Starlink 5-15 (Falcon 9)
15 July 2023
Space Launch Complex 40
Cape Canaveral Space Force Station

A SpaceX Falcon 9 rocket launched 54 Starlink satellites to low-Earth orbit from Space Launch Complex 40 (SLC-40) at Cape Canaveral Space Force Station at 11:50 p.m. on 15 July 2023. After stage separation, the Falcon 9 first stage booster landed on the A Shortfall of Gravitas droneship stationed in the Atlantic Ocean.

This is the 16th flight for the first stage booster supporting this mission, which previously launched GPS III-3, Turksat 5A, Transporter-2, Intelsat G-33/G-34, Transporter-6, and 10 Starlink missions.
